Small businesses often believe that they don't need contracts with their customers or that a very simple order form is all that is needed. However, it is a serious mistake because of the many issues that can arise without a properly drafted customer agreement. This seventh installment of a ten-part discussion of the common legal mistakes made by start-ups outlines the reasons why businesses need well-drafted customer agreements that take into account the product or services offered by the company.
